Website maintenance refers to the process of regularly
checking, updating, and optimizing a website to ensure that it continues to
function properly and effectively. It is an essential aspect of managing a
website and ensuring that it delivers the best possible experience to users.
Here are some reasons why website maintenance is important.
Security: Regular website maintenance is critical for
keeping your website secure. Vulnerabilities in website code, plugins, and
software can leave your website exposed to cyberattacks and data breaking.
Performance: Websites that are not well-maintained
can become slow and unresponsive, causing visitors to leave and impacting your
search engine rankings. Regular maintenance can help to ensure that your
website remains fast and responsive.
User experience: A poorly maintained website can
frustrate users, leading to a poor user experience. This can impact your
website's reputation and make it less likely that users will return.
SEO: Search engines like Google prefer websites that
are well-maintained and regularly updated with fresh content. Regular website maintenance can help to improve your search engine rankings, which can increase
traffic and leads to your website.
Cost-effectiveness: Regular website maintenance can
help to prevent larger problems from developing, which can be expensive to fix.
By catching issues early, you can save money on repairs and reduce downtime for
your website.
In summary, website maintenance is crucial for keeping your
website secure, fast, user-friendly, and cost-effective. By investing in
regular maintenance, you can ensure that your website continues to deliver
value to your business and users.
